Abstract

Education for sustainability development (ESD) is a way to realize that every individual lives interdependently with each other and their environment. Research has been conducted with survey methods to reveal the level of students’ disposition/attitude to sustainable living, being a basis for the development of appropriate learning.  The research sample was 95 students at SMPN Garut. The data in this study is primary data, which is obtained directly from the research subject. The research was conducted by delivering questionnaires to students consisting of 51 closed question items. The results of the study obtained the average of student disposition score from several ESD themes, namely the environment, waste, water, energy, natural disasters, and health respectively is 2.99, 3.15, 3.24, 3.11, 3.08 and 3.33. The average of these all themes is 3.15.  Based on this study, the results were obtained that students' sustainability disposition/attitude are at a high level. The positive response given by students shows the attitude of students who support the efforts to realize sustainable development. In this case, there is no guarantee if someone who have good sustainability disposition will have good sustainability practice. Sustainable disposition/attitude must be supported by sustainable behaviors and practices so that sustainable living goals can be achieved. The last, Indonesia government can make the policy and guidelines related to how to do effective sustainability education in Indonesia to support sustainability awareness of students and society.

Development of Interactive Multimedia Assisted of The HPLC Simulator to Enhance Student's Analytical Thinking Skills Indah Karina Yulina; Anna Permanasari; Hernani Hernani; Wawan Setiawan
Journal of Educational Chemistry (JEC) Vol 3, No 2 (2021)
Publisher : Chemistry Education Department

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21580/jec.2021.3.2.7852

Abstract

This research aims to develop interactive multimedia by utilizing HPLC simulators to train students' analytical thinking skills, which will support dry lab practicum activities to be more meaningful. The research method is development research with a 4-D model design, defining, designing, developing, and disseminating. However, this research stage is limited to the development stage. The instruments used in this study include test and non-test instruments in student satisfaction questionnaires and observation of learning outcomes. The results showed that MMI assisted by an HPLC simulator helped students increase students' motivation and interest in studying HPLC material. In line with that, learning with the HPLC simulator can develop analytical thinking skills in the matching and classifying aspects, but has not trained in 3 other aspects, namely error analysis, generalizing, and specifying. It is recommended to use a learning approach such as STEM, which accommodates learning needs with the stages of inquiry, Engineering Design Process, and Product development to overcome the lack of development of analytical thinking skills in the aspects of analysis error, specifying, and generalizing.

Analysis of the Science Concept Understanding of Inclusive Students in Junior High Schools Hestiningtyas Yuli Pratiwi; Kristanti Diana Malo; Indriyani Rachman; Ida Hamidah; Anna Permanasari; Ade Gafar Abdullah; Muhammad Nur Hudha
SEJ (Science Education Journal) Vol 4 No 1 (2020): May
Publisher : Universitas Muhammadiyah Sidoarjo

Show Abstract | Download Original | Original Source | Check in Google Scholar | DOI: 10.21070/sej.v4i1.833

Abstract

This research focuses on discussing the learning and understanding of the concepts of science in inclusive students at one of the State Junior High Schools in Malang with questionnaire methods, interviews, and documentation. The subjects used in this research were 2 source teachers, 2 special companion teachers (GPK), 25 regular students from class VIIIB, and 14 students with special needs. The learning system, especially with the topic of global warming in the inclusive school, is not yet fully optimal because the learning process is dominated by teachers using the lecture method. The level of understanding of the concept of regular students falls into the good category up to the cognitive domain C4. Meanwhile, the average student with special needs is better able to understand the concept by giving examples in the cognitive domain of C2. The low level of understanding of students' concepts, especially students with special needs, is due to the learning system which is more dominated by teachers in the classroom, the unavailability of learning media for students with special needs in understanding each concept and the number of special companion teachers (GPK) for students who need them which is still limited.

KONTEN DAN KONSTRUK ASESMEN KETERAMPILAN BERPIKIR EVALUATIF PADA TEMA KARBOHIDRAT DALAM KIMIA PANGAN Sofia Sofia; Anna Permanasari; Hayat Sholihin; Florentina M T Supriyanti
Orbital: Jurnal Pendidikan Kimia Vol 4 No 1 (2020): Orbital: Jurnal Pendidikan Kimia
Publisher : Chemistry Education Department of Education and Teaching Faculty

Show Abstract | Download Original | Original Source | Check in Google Scholar

Abstract

This study aims to obtain an assessment that can be used to measure evaluative thinking skills on the theme of carbohydrates in food chemistry. This study uses a development model that consists of several stages, namely determining learning outcomes, establishing indicators of evaluative thinking, compiling items and assessment guidelines, conducting expert validation, and testing items on students. The test results obtained are scored according to the assessment guidelines. Expert validation was analyzed using Content Validity Ratio (CVR) to determine validity. Analysis of the test items using AnatesV4 to determine the reliability, and the level of difficulty of the questions. The results of the analysis of learning outcomes, carbohydrate material and literacy obtained 10 learning indicators and three indicators of evaluative thinking skills and 4 item description items. The CVR calculation result is 0.84 indicating that the instrument content is valid and can be used for data collection. The results of the trial of the instrument showed that all items were stated to be reliable with a value of 0.85, a very high category and the level of difficulty varied namely easy, medium and difficult. Based on the results of this study it can be concluded the items for evaluative thinking skills assessment on the theme of carbohydrates in food chemistry can be used because it has fulfilled the elements of the validity and reliability of the test.
STEM Education in Indonesia: Science Teachers’ and Students’ Perspectives Anna Permanasari; Bibin Rubini; Oktian Fajar Nugroho
Journal of Innovation in Educational and Cultural Research Vol 2, No 1 (2021)
Publisher : Yayasan Keluarga Guru Mandiri

Show Abstract | Download Original | Original Source | Check in Google Scholar | Full PDF (790.529 KB) | DOI: 10.46843/jiecr.v2i1.24

Abstract

STEM education in indonesia has become a commitment for all of stakeholders in the field of science education in the last several years. All education participants agree to increase the popularity of STEM education in various parties, especially teachers and students. The research has been conducted to see to what extent science teachers in the secondary school interpret and understand STEM education and how Students pertain toward STEM learning. The research was conducted with a descriptive method using a survey approach. A set of questionnaire which comprises open-ended and closed-ended questions about teachers’ and students’ perceptions and understanding regarding STEM education were developed and applied. Responses from science teachers as well as students were then analysed through interpretative methods in which the participants’ own meanings and points of view were sought. The result indicated that STEM education is quite well understood by science teachers. Most of teachers show the same level of understanding toward STEM Education. Unfortunately, not many teachers have applied the STEM approach for science learning in the classroom. This is led to the weak understanding of STEM learning in students’side. Most of students did not familiar with “STEM learning” term. Based on the research, it is reccomended that the science teachers’ training and development should be reorientated and implemented through lesson analysis with various best practices on STEM learning systematically and continually.
